Other types of electronic correction systems use some form of equalization that works only on the frequency response of the room but worsen the phase response of the audio material. Traditionally studio acoustics can be improved with acoustic treatments – but these are generally very expensive and require professional installation – which is often not practical in many of today's home and project studios.
